Sinus & cosinus
Jeg har prøvet følgende:
sin() cos()
arcsin() arccos()
sinh() cosh()
arcsinh() arccosh()
og ingen af dem giver samme resultat som en lommeregner... Hvad skal jeg bruge for at få det rigtige resultat???
ZeroHero
19. september 2001 - 20:01
#1
Allerede besvarret under et af dine andre spøgsmål
<SNIP>
Din lommeregner arbejder nok i grader hvorimod Delphi arbejder i Radianer. Når vi taler grader så er en fuld cirkel 360 grader (mon ikke du vidste det <G>). Når du i stedet regner i Radianer så er en fuld cirkel 2 * pi.
For at omregne mellem Grader og Radianer se: RadToDeg og DegToRad.

Pellelil kan du ikke fortælle mig samtidig, hvordan jeg kan gøre sådan at, hvis jeg trykker to knapper ned samtidig så fatter delphi det og vil udføre 2 procedure...
19. september 2001 - 21:36
#4
Sendte jeg ikke (i sin tid) dig mit Delphi/OpenGL eksempel? I dette opbygger jeg et array over keys. I OnKeyDown sætter jeg et flag (i arrayet) når tasten trykkes ned, og i OnKeyUp sletter jeg igen flaget. I programmet kigger jeg blot på dette array og ved således hvilke taster der på et given tidspunkt er trykked nede.
